Vitalik Buterin Becomes Citizen of Crypto-Friendly Montenegro
14.4.2022
Ethereum co-founder Vitalik Buterin has been granted Montenegrin citizenship. Buterin joins other members of the crypto community with global experience who have been invited to help the small Southeast European nation attract investments and develop its blockchain sector.
